《用树莓派做点什么》-003-查看树莓派基本信息

Posted somebot

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了《用树莓派做点什么》-003-查看树莓派基本信息相关的知识,希望对你有一定的参考价值。

 

博主QQ:1356438802

《用树莓派做点什么》QQ群:879921733

叨逼叨

接下来,我想看看我的树莓派4B板子,硬件的详细信息,还有Raspbian系统的版本,看看内存究竟是不是2GB,Linux内核版本是多少?

多说一句,Linux操作系统有很多发行版本,比如RedHat、Debian、Fedora、CentOS、Ubuntu、KUbuntu、Ubuntu Kylin、Raspbian,还有android也算一个吧,这些操作系统本质上,kernel内核都是linux,不同点在于他们在这个内核上包裹的壳不同,也就是开机之后桌面风格不一样、各种操作方式会有差别。就像华为手机、小米手机的UI风格不一样,这俩的操作系统只会叫EMUI 9.0、MIUI10.0,本质上是在Android系统上做的定制化。

所以你去看手机的信息时会看到下面这样:

MIUI版本:10.3.8

Android版本:9

Linux内核版本:4.14.98

也就是说,所有的Linux发行版本,都有一个系统版本号(那个壳的版本),还有内核版本号,这一点要明确和区分,否则会糊涂。

 

命令

1. 查看Linux内核版本

uname -a

或者

cat /proc/version

2. 查看操作系统的位数,32位还是64位

getconf LONG_BIT

3. 查看Raspbian系统版本

cat /proc/os-release

4. 查看Raspbian所基于的Debian版本

cat /etc/debian_version

关于Raspbian和Debian之间的渊源可以参看:http://www.raspbian.org/RaspbianAbout

 

从上图中可以看到,我这个树莓派4B的Raspbian系统:

Linux内核版本:4.19.75

Raspbian系统位数:32位

Raspbian系统版本:10

Debian版本:10.1

 

5. 查看CPU信息

cat /proc/cpuinfo

确实是4核,纳尼,ARMv7 Processor?BCM2835?

官网规格书可不是这样说的,估计/proc/cpuinfo并没有更新信息。

https://www.raspberrypi.org/products/raspberry-pi-4-model-b/specifications/

 

我本来把终端字体调大了,但是为了完整截图上面的一大摞信息,又把字体调小了。设置终端字体,如下图所示:

 

6. 查看我的TF卡还有多少空间

df -h

我用的16GB TF卡,boot分区占用了253MB,根文件系统用了15GB,已用6.1GB,剩余7.6GB。

清除屏幕

clear

 

7. 查看内存使用情况

free -h
或者
cat /proc/meminfo

还有1.4GB内存是空闲的。

 

8. 查看IP地址

ifconfig

我的树莓派4B现在连接的是WIFI网络,要看wlan0这一栏,IP地址是192.168.0.3,如果是用网线连接到路由器,就要看eth0这一栏。

 

9. 查看树莓派的硬件模块和GPIO信息

pinout

这里就可以看到BCM2711,还有GPIO口的排布情况。

 

10. 还有个挺酷炫的screenfetch命令,可以统揽系统基本信息

 

 

 

 

以上是关于《用树莓派做点什么》-003-查看树莓派基本信息的主要内容,如果未能解决你的问题,请参考以下文章

《用树莓派做点什么》-003-查看树莓派基本信息

《用树莓派做点什么》-006-远程登录树莓派

《用树莓派做点什么》-006-远程登录树莓派

《用树莓派做点什么》-006-远程登录树莓派

《用树莓派做点什么》-001-树莓派4B尝鲜

《用树莓派做点什么》-002-树莓派截图工具